n制和p制的区别
n制和p制的区别
在数字电路中,n制和p制是两种常见的编码方式,它们分别有着不同的特点和适用场景,本文将从多个方面对n制和p制进行比较,帮助读者更好地了解这两种编码方式。
定义与原理
n制是指用n个不同的符号来表示所有的信息,而p制则是指用p个不同的符号来表示所有的信息,在数字电路中,n制和p制通常分别采用二进制和十进制。
特点与优势
1、n制(二进制):二进制编码具有简单的运算规则,易于实现逻辑运算和位运算,二进制编码的抗干扰能力强,因为每一位上的变化都会直接影响到整个编码的变化,二进制编码的保密性也较好,因为每一位上的信息都相互独立,不易被窃取或篡改。
2、p制(十进制):十进制编码的直观性和易用性是其最大优势,人们日常生活中使用的数字都是十进制的,因此十进制编码更易于被人们接受和理解,十进制编码在表示较大数值时比二进制编码更为方便和高效。
适用场景
1、n制(二进制):二进制编码适用于需要频繁进行逻辑运算和位运算的场景,如计算机内部的数据表示和运算、通信协议中的数据传输等,二进制编码也适用于对保密性要求较高的场景,如密码学中的加密算法。
2、p制(十进制):十进制编码适用于需要直观表示较大数值的场景,如财务报表、人口普查数据等,十进制编码也适用于需要与用户交互的场景,如用户界面输入和输出、游戏得分等。
n制和p制在数字电路中各有其独特的优点和适用场景,在选择编码方式时,应根据具体的应用场景和需求来决定使用哪种编码方式,也应考虑到不同编码方式之间的转换和兼容性,以确保数字电路的稳定性和可靠性。
需要注意的是,本文所提到的n制和p制仅涵盖了其基本的特点和适用场景,并未涉及更深入的数学和物理原理,读者在了解这两种编码方式时,还可以进一步探讨其在不同领域中的应用和发展趋势。